Set expectations first
HIFU is for limited cosmetic change.
A handpiece delivers rows of focal thermal points at a cartridge-defined depth while the surface remains uncut. The biological response is intended to remodel collagen over time; it is not the same as physically lifting or excising tissue.
People with marked laxity, volume loss or concerns caused by another condition may gain little from HIFU. The assessment should identify the actual issue rather than applying a standard full-face pattern.

Energy can affect more than collagen.
Burns, nerve symptoms, fat atrophy, prolonged tenderness and contour irregularity have been reported. Training and conservative selection reduce avoidable risk but cannot guarantee a complication-free result.
After the appointment
Track function and sensation as well as appearance.
Mild redness, swelling, tenderness, tingling or temporary numbness can occur. Cosmetic change, if any, is assessed gradually and may be subtle. Repeat treatment should not be automatic when the first response is unknown.
Follow written skincare and sun guidance. New blistering, pale or dark patches, strong pain, persistent loss of sensation, asymmetry, weakness or altered facial movement should be reported without delay and medically assessed when appropriate.

Compare carefully before drawing conclusions.
This prior-client image is not an average and does not show non-responders. Pose, expression, lighting, focal length and follow-up interval must be consistent for a fair review.

Before choosing treatment in Leeds
Use this page to prepare informed questions.
The guide provides general consumer information, not personal medical advice. Suitability and risk depend on individual circumstances as well as the named procedure, equipment, products and the competence of the person providing it.
Check the NHS cosmetic-procedure questionsVerify relevant competence
Ask about qualifications, practical experience, insurance and who is responsible for your assessment and treatment.
Plan for an unwanted effect
Find out what recovery normally looks like, which warning signs need attention and how follow-up or escalation is arranged.
Separate booking from consent
Online availability is commercial information only. Make the final decision after a suitable consultation and take more time if you need it.
Leeds decision guide
Questions beyond ‘how long will it last?’
Ask about device, operator training, planned depths, anatomical no-go areas, complications and the option of doing less.

What can facial HIFU realistically alter?
It may improve the appearance of mild laxity or definition in selected areas. It will not replace lost volume, remove excess skin, change bone structure or reproduce surgery.
Are results immediate?
An early feeling of tightness may reflect swelling or tissue contraction. The intended remodelling response develops over later months, and some people see little change.
How long does it last?
Published evidence does not establish one dependable duration for every device and person. Ageing continues, so avoid any promise of a fixed multi-year result or automatic annual treatment.
What should I disclose?
Mention pregnancy, neurological or sensory disorders, dental or facial implants, active skin disease, previous facial surgery, threads, fillers, injectables and energy-based treatments, plus all medicines and relevant medical conditions.
Is HIFU painless?
No. Sensations range from warmth and tingling to short, sharp pain. Severe or nerve-like pain is not a test of effectiveness and should trigger reassessment during the session.
What are uncommon but serious harms?
Potential complications include burns, persistent altered sensation, nerve injury, fat loss and contour change. Ask how the clinic prevents, recognises and manages each one.
When is medical advice better than cosmetic consultation?
New facial weakness, a lump, unexplained swelling, pain, skin change or rapid asymmetry needs appropriate medical assessment. Cosmetic HIFU should never be used to diagnose or treat such symptoms.
